When Does Immunosenescence Actually Start?
Most people assume immune aging only becomes relevant in their late 60s or 70s, but the biological timeline starts surprisingly early.
-
Early 20s to 30s (The Hidden Turning Point): The primary driver of immunosenescence begins when the thymus gland—the organ responsible for maturing new, specialized immune cells (T-cells)—starts shrinking (a process known as thymic involution). By age 30, the thymus has already lost a significant portion of its functional tissue.
-
40s to 50s (The Shift in Cellular Reserves): As the production of new "naive" T-cells slows down, the body begins to rely more heavily on "memory" cells developed from past exposures. Everyday recovery from oxidative stress and environmental challenges may take a little longer to bounce back from.
-
60s and Beyond (Noticeable Functional Changes): The cumulative changes in immune signaling and cell renewal become more apparent, which is why nutritional support and proactive lifestyle routines become vital for everyday immune resilience.
What Exactly Happens as the Immune System Ages?
Immunosenescence refers to the natural, gradual changes in the immune system's structure and function over time.
As the decades progress:
-
T-cell and B-cell renewal moderates: With fewer naive cells produced, the body’s adaptive defense system becomes more reliant on prior experience rather than rapidly training for entirely novel inputs.
-
Cellular communication shifts: The balance of immune signaling molecules (cytokines) changes, which can lead to low-grade, persistent systemic stress often referred to as "inflammaging."
-
Innate response time shifts: Macrophages and natural killer (NK) cells may respond with less vigor than in earlier decades.
While immunosenescence is completely normal, nutrition, restorative sleep, daily movement, and botanical support play a major role in helping your body maintain steady immune equilibrium.

How Fungal Beta-Glucans "Train" Immune Cells
The cell walls of functional mushrooms are packed with complex polysaccharides known as (1,3)-(1,6)-Beta-D-Glucans.
When consumed, these compounds interact with receptors on immune cells in the gut lining (such as dectin-1 and TLR-2 receptors). Rather than artificially revving up the system, beta-glucans act like a gentle fitness routine for your immune cells—training macrophages and neutrophils to remain alert, adaptable, and balanced regardless of age.*
